WebGeothermal technology extracts the heat found within the subsurface of the earth, which can be used directly for heating and cooling, or converted into electricity. However, to generate electricity, medium- or high-temperature resources are needed. These are usually located close to tectonically active regions where hot water and/or steam is ... WebIn the context of how one derives this energy we define four categories of geothermal resources: Shallow geothermal heat-pump, or geo-exchange resources. Hydrothermal … WebThere are different ways to define geothermal potential. One is to define it as the yearly amount of recoverable geothermal energy. Another definition views geothermal potential as the thermal power which could be produced from the proven resources of a given region, if the necessary wells and surface facilities already exist.
